Mid century dresser designed by Gilbert Rohde for Herman Miller as part of his iconic No. 2185 Group bedroom suite. Incorporating design cues from the Bauhaus and Art Deco movements, it's the earliest example of modern design and came at a time when Rohde was serving as design director for Herman Miller. An example is currently on display in the Brooklyn Museum.
Features four roomy, graduated drawers that are opened by using a drawer pull on the left and a finger insert on the right. Construction is typical of the period: veneer over plywood. In this case its English sycamore on the front face and Brazilian sucupiro on the tops and sides.
Measures 34" (width) x 18.5" (depth) x 42.5" (height)
